Output 50152d12a73c8a56306c5dfbe118b84ac22403b83847c85719c35839467aaa4a:1

value
8783057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 628408f4be948e328eaa923bfac36ab917febd6b OP_EQUAL
address
3AfvKJ3auiRceRZGCthrbzzSwiqc1FBMR7
transaction
50152d12a73c8a56306c5dfbe118b84ac22403b83847c85719c35839467aaa4a
spent
true